FEDERAL COMMUNICATIONS COMMISSION

47 CFR Part 73

[DA 10-196, MB Docket No. 07-296, RM-11412]


FM TABLE OF ALLOTMENTS, French Lick, Indiana, and Irvington, 
Kentucky.

AGENCY: Federal Communications Commission.

ACTION: Final rule.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: The staff grants a rulemaking petition filed by L. Dean 
Spencer to allot FM Channel 261A at Irvington, Kentucky, as a first 
local service. To accommodate this new allotment, the staff modifies 
the license of Station WFLQ(FM), French Lick, Indiana, to specify 
operation on Channel 229A in lieu of Channel 261A.

    The Notice of Proposed Rule Making also included an Order to Show 
Cause directed to the licensee of Station WFLQ(FM), French Lick, 
Indiana, to show cause why its license should not be modified to 
specify operation on Channel 229A in lieu of Channel 261A. See 73 FR 
50296, published August 26, 2008. Although Station WFLQ(FM) argued that 
it should not be required to change channels, the Report and Order 
found that the station had not raised a substantial and material 
question of fact that would warrant a hearing on this issue. The 
document also states that the ultimate permittee of Channel 261A at 
Irvington, Kentucky, will be required to reimburse Station WFLQ(FM), 
French Lick, Indiana, for its reasonable and prudent costs associated 
with the involuntary channel change at French Lick. The reference 
coordinates for Channel 261A at Irvington are 37-56-52 NL and 86-24-54 
WL. The reference coordinates for Channel 229A at French Lick are 38-
35-41 NL and 86-36-48 WL. Finally, because Station WFLQ(FM) is a 
licensed station, the channel substitution at French Lick will be 
updated in the Commission's Consolidated Data Base System [CDBS].
